How to Create an Effective Social Media Marketing Plan


 When it comes to online advertising, social media platforms are now indispensable. But having a presence on social media isn't enough; you need to have a plan in place if you want to get the most out of it.


Setting goals and objectives is the first step in making an excellent social media marketing plan. What do you want to get out of your social media activity? Is your goal to expand your customer base, get more potential customers interested in your products, or raise your company's profile in the public eye?


Once you have identified your goals, the next step is to audit your current social presence. Analyzing data and considering indicators like engagement can help you develop a strategy for what content to release and how often across your various channels. By focusing on quality more than quantity, you can create content that resonates with your followers and ensures your presence remains strong in an increasingly crowded space.


Since the social media landscape is constantly changing, businesses need a social media strategy that helps them stand out. Each platform has its unique purpose and audience. For example, LinkedIn is great for networking with industry professionals, while Instagram is better suited for showcasing visual content like photos and videos. Understanding each platform's different features is essential to pick the right ones for your needs.


Creating compelling content requires a combination of creativity and knowledge base and a keen understanding of what resonates with your intended audience. It is crucial to create content that captures readers' attention, using a variety of formats to appeal to different types of customers or clients. Taking the necessary time to create content will nurture relationships with existing customers, create new ones, increase brand awareness, and pay dividends in the long run.


Understanding your competition is key to formulating a successful social media strategy. Take the time to research what your direct and indirect competitors are doing. Are they using any particular platforms more than others? What kind of content do they create? Are there any special promotions or campaigns that stand out? The more information you can gather about them, the better you can tailor your approach. Evaluating how similar businesses in the same industry have used social media can offer valuable insight, giving you an idea of what approach and tactics have been successful.


Investing in a social media management tool can also create a competitive advantage. It can help create strategies focused on growing followers, increasing engagement, and creating valuable interactions in the digital space. Automating time-consuming social media operations like post-scheduling, analytics tracking, and comment moderation provide businesses with a competitive advantage. The countless customization and automation options offered by these management tools create opportunities for you to maximize the potential of your online presence.


The most successful businesses create a cohesive social media strategy to track, analyze, and optimize their performance. By monitoring relevant data, evaluating performance regularly, and adjusting the approach accordingly, you can maximize success in terms of desired user engagement, conversions, and lead generation. Through this three-step process of tracking information on customers' actions, analyzing those actions to drive informed decisions, and optimizing the effectiveness of those decisions through improved targeting and better messages, organizations create an efficient system for yielding optimal results from their efforts.
